Arsenal Pursue Eberechi eze Amidst​ Kai Havertz‍ Injury Concerns

London – ⁣Arsenal have intensified their interest in Crystal Palace ⁣winger ⁤Eberechi Eze, with the player reportedly eager to join ⁢the Gunners. ⁤This pursuit comes after Arsenal’s forward Kai Havertz sustained a‌ knee injury, prompting the club ⁤to seek attacking reinforcements. Negotiations ⁤are now underway between ‍the two Premier league clubs.

Transfer talks and Tottenham’s Position

Discussions between Crystal ​Palace chairman⁣ Steve Parish and Tottenham ​Hotspur chairman ⁢Daniel Levy had previously taken​ place, with an agreement tentatively reached.However, Arsenal’s renewed ⁤interest has complicated matters, ⁢potentially diverting Eze’s preference. Palace initially hesitated to finalize any⁢ deal due to Eze’s availability for Thursday’s ​UEFA Europa Conference ​League play-off match against Fredrikstad.

Arsenal has signaled ​its willingness to meet Palace’s conditions, and Eze’s desire to move to the Emirates Stadium leaves Tottenham in a challenging position, ⁤likely forcing them ⁤to⁣ explore choice transfer targets.

The Athletic ‍ reported⁤ on Wednesday that arsenal was proactively ‍assessing the transfer market‌ to bolster its attack should Havertz face a prolonged⁢ absence [1].

Eze’s Background and Recent Form

Eze, a ⁤product of Arsenal’s academy, has ‍long been a​ supporter of the club and views a move as a significant step forward in his career. ‌He finished last ⁤season strongly, scoring nine goals in his final ​thirteen matches, including the decisive goal in the FA Cup final victory over Manchester City and a goal in a 2-2 draw against Arsenal.

Despite‍ ongoing transfer speculation, Eze featured in both the community Shield win against Liverpool and the Premier⁤ League opener against Chelsea. Crystal Palace⁣ manager Oliver Glasner addressed the rumors⁤ after the Chelsea match, stating, “You are just talking ⁢about rumours.Eberechi Eze, as much as I know, has a contract with Crystal Palace, he’s a ⁣Crystal Palace player.‌ I know Ebs’ ⁣clause is gone, it’s the club’s decision⁣ and we will see what‌ happens.”

Arsenal’s Attacking Additions

arsenal has already substantially strengthened its attacking options this summer with the acquisitions of Viktor Gyokeres from Sporting CP for €63.5 million [2] and Noni Madueke from Chelsea for £48.5 million [3]. Young talent ⁤Ethan Nwaneri has‍ also committed his future to⁣ the club with a new long-term ⁢contract.

Eze ‍joined Crystal Palace from⁢ queens Park Rangers in 2020 for approximately £17 million and ⁤has made 169 appearances⁢ for the club,scoring 40 goals. He has also earned ‌12 caps for the England ​national team, scoring once.

Why ⁢Arsenal Are ⁣Targeting Eze

Arsenal’s interest in Eze stems from a deep admiration for his talent‌ and versatility. The club initially ⁢considered ‍a move for Eze while negotiating a new contract with Ethan Nwaneri. Once Nwaneri’s ​contract was secured, Arsenal’s focus shifted, but the need for attacking depth, notably with⁢ Havertz’s injury,‌ has reignited their ‌pursuit.

Arsenal had previously been hesitant⁢ due to Palace’s valuation of around £60 million. Though, Havertz’s injury could prompt​ a change in strategy. Eze’s arrival could provide⁤ tactical⁢ versatility, allowing players like Mikel Merino and Leandro Trossard to fill in at center-forward during Havertz’s recovery.

Beyond his quality, Eze’s personal connection⁢ to Arsenal – as a boyhood fan and ⁢former academy player – adds an emotional dimension to the potential transfer. The ⁤prospect ‌to defeat Tottenham in ⁢the process further sweetens the deal for Arsenal supporters.

Eze’s Potential Impact on Arsenal’s Attack

Mikel Arteta has been seeking to enhance the left side of Arsenal’s attack this summer. ⁤The output ⁤from ‍Leandro Trossard and Gabriel Martinelli last season was considered ⁤good, but not exceptional, creating a need for players with the ‌attacking dynamism already present on the ⁤right flank with Bukayo Saka⁣ and Martin Odegaard.

Along ‌with Madueke, Eze’s arrival would provide that added ⁤strength, offering a versatile profile capable of playing as a number ‍10, on the‌ left⁢ wing, or⁣ in a left-sided midfield⁤ role. He consistently seeks space to maximize his impact on⁢ the opposition with efficiency.

In the modern game, players who can ‌disrupt pressing schemes with skillful dribbling and driving runs‌ are invaluable, creating openings for⁣ teammates.‍ Eze ‍also possesses the vision to deliver accurate passes, making him a dual threat in ​the attacking third.
